    The 2023 Valero Texas Open is the last PGA Tour stop before the Masters, meaning the top players are resting up. It also means some lesser-known players will have a real shot at a victory that would earn them a trip to Augusta next week. The Texas Open 2023 field is headlined by Rickie Fowler, Hideki Matsuyama and Tyrrell Hatton. J.J. Spaun, who reached the Round of 16 at last week's WGC-Match Play, is back to defend his Texas Open title. Spaun went 13 under to beat Matt Jones and Matt Kuchar by two strokes for his first victory on the PGA Tour.

    Hatton is the 13-1 favorite in the latest Valero Texas Open odds from Caesars Sportsbook. Corey Conners (17-1), Fowler (20-1), Si Woo Kim (21-1) and Matsuyama (24-1) also are expected to be top contenders in the 2023 Valero Texas Open field.
